Zenith DDR5 32GB Kit
The Silicon Power Zenith kit delivers 32GB of DDR5 memory across two 16GB unbuffered modules. It targets desktop builders who need high bandwidth for gaming or content creation on 12th Gen Intel Core platforms.
Speed and Latency
Rated at 6000 MT/s with CL30 timing of 30-38-38-96, the kit reaches its advertised frequency through Intel XMP 3.0 profiles. JEDEC plug-and-play speeds apply when XMP is not enabled.
Thermals and Power
An aluminium heatsink covers each module to spread heat during sustained loads. The integrated PMIC regulates the 1.35V supply for stable operation without active cooling.

Questions sur cet article
Will this kit run at 6000 MT/s on a motherboard without XMP 3.0 support?
Without an XMP 3.0 profile the modules operate at JEDEC plug-and-play speeds. The 6000 MT/s rating requires enabling the XMP 3.0 profile in BIOS.
Is the 1.35 V voltage within standard DDR5 limits for daily use?
Yes, 1.35 V is the rated operating voltage for this kit and is typical for DDR5 modules running at 6000 MT/s with CL30 timings.
Does the aluminum heatsink add enough height to block large CPU coolers?
The Zenith series uses a low-profile aluminum heatsink designed for standard clearance, but verify your specific cooler's RAM clearance before installing.
